Subject: Ownership change for Spokewise rebalancer

Team, ahead of Thursday's sync: responsibility for the Spokewise rebalancing tool is moving off the platform squad. This covers the demand forecaster, the truck-routing optimizer, and the dock-capacity overrides used during the Harrowgate festival surges. Open tickets will be triaged and reassigned by Friday. Effective Monday, all escalations and roadmap questions should go to the new owner, named below.

approver of hahog-hahap = Ulaath Praael

- [ ] Rotate the signing key for the Trundlepost parcel-tracking webhook during the ceremony. Confirm two witnesses from the Marlowe release group are present, then generate the new key inside the Keystone enclave. Update the webhook consumer config in the Driftline staging mesh first, verify a test parcel event validates end-to-end, then promote to production. Archive the old key in the sealed escrow envelope. The escrow archive for this rotation is protected by the passphrase below.

recovery phrase for fahof-fawip: casael-fenael-wenix

## Runbook 7.1 — Safe Replacement Lock Transit

The replacement lock assembly for the Dunmore Street office safe ships in a tamper-evident case from Keldane Lockworks. Dispatch must assign a single vetted driver, verify the case seal number against the work order before departure, and allow no intermediate stops. Delivery is to the facilities supervisor only. The confidential hand-over instruction for the courier is below.

drop instructions, hahip-badug: the quenox ralath courier leaves the kaseth fraiel rusiel tameth belys istdor ralion giliel ledger at gate 7830 under passcode 165413

# Log sampling for the Wrennet notification service
# This service emits roughly 40k log lines per minute at peak, so we
# sample INFO at 5% and keep WARN/ERROR at 100%. If support needs full
# traces for an incident, flip sample_rate to 1.0 for no more than one
# hour — the sink fills quickly. Sampled logs are written to the store below.

replica DSN, yadup-hahig: mongodb://gilys_svc:Mx@db-5f8f.norvasoft.internal:5432/eliion